Astrocyte Medium (AM), when used with Astrocyte Growth Supplement (AGS, Cat #1852) and 10 ml of fetal bovine serum (FBS) is a complete medium designed for optimal growth of normal astrocytes in vitro. Although ScienCell and Lonza astrocyte media showed equivalent efficiencies (Figures S1B-S1D), ScienCell medium was selected owing to its lower cost and relative simplicity.
